The first episode of the Thai drama Ugly Duckling Series: Perfect Match
can be watched with English subtitles on the official GMM25 rerun site here. You can also find the full series playlist on YouTube through the official Ugly Duckling: Perfect Match channel. Episode 1 Overview
Plot: Junita "Junior" (Mook Worranit Thawornwong) is a wealthy, pretty girl who undergoes plastic surgery after being teased about her "fat face". An allergic reaction to the chemicals ruins her face with acne, leading her to be shunned by her social circle.
Key Event: Seeking a fresh start and medical treatment, Junior moves to a university in the countryside, where she meets Suea (Puttichai "Push" Kasetsin), a handsome and flirty senior who becomes her first sincere friend. Main Cast: Mook Worranit Thawornwong as Junior. Puttichai Kasetsin (Push) as Suea/Leo. Korawit Boonsri as Ying Bee. Searching for "Ugly Duckling: Perfect Match Ep 1 Eng Sub" often leads fans to the first installment of GMMTV's popular Thai teen series, released in 2015. This drama blends comedy, romance, and life lessons, following a "rich girl" who finds herself an outcast after a cosmetic procedure gone wrong. Episode 1 Synopsis: From Perfection to "Ghost-Face"
The series introduces Junita (nicknamed Junior), a wealthy and popular girl who seemingly has everything: beauty, money, and a handsome boyfriend named Max. However, her life takes a drastic turn when she decides to undergo cosmetic surgery to address insecurities about her face being "fat".
The procedure results in a severe chemical allergy, leaving her face covered in acne. Shaken by the cruelty of her social circle—who begin calling her "ghost-face"—Junior decides to hide away at a countryside college to seek treatment from a specialist recommended by an online "Ugly Duckling" forum. Main Cast and Characters
The chemistry between the leads is a primary reason for the show's enduring popularity.
Mook Worranit Thawornwong as Junior: A resilient protagonist learning to value herself beyond her physical appearance.
Push Puttichai Kasetsin as Suea (Tiger): A handsome, flirtatious, and penniless senior at the university who becomes Junior's first sincere friend despite her looks.
Leo Saussay as Max: Junior’s ex-boyfriend whose shallow nature is revealed following her transformation. Why "Perfect Match" Stands Out

Here is a breakdown of the key plot points from Episode 1 to give you a detailed recap:
The "Perfect" Life Crumbles
- The Flaw: The story introduces Junita ("Junior") as a wealthy, popular, and beautiful girl obsessed with her appearance. Her world is shattered when she sees online comments calling her face fat [citation:2].
- The Procedure: Ignoring her better judgment, Junior undergoes a "thread lift" to slim her cheeks, despite not needing it. The procedure triggers a rare, severe allergic reaction [citation:3][citation:5].
- The Fallout: Doctors tell her it will take a year to recover. In a brutal sequence, her superficial friends ghost her, and her boyfriend dumps her, asking for a "break" until she is pretty again [citation:1][citation:2].
The New Beginning
- The Escape: Feeling worthless, Junior discovers an online "Ugly Duckling" forum. Following their advice, she transfers to a university in the countryside (Pitsanulok) and adopts a fake surname to hide her wealthy identity [citation:2][citation:7].
- The First Encounter: On her first day, completely veiled by a scarf, she gets lost and bumps into Suea (played by Push Puttichai). He is a handsome, flirty, and poor senior who immediately finds her "strange" behavior amusing [citation:2][citation:3].
- The Reveal: Suea is assigned to help her. He gives her the nickname "Juu" (which she hates) and declares he will call her "Little Penis" as a joke. He is the first person to treat her with normalcy despite her hidden scars [citation:2].
- The Climax: Later, during a hazing ritual, Suea forces her to remove her scarf in front of everyone. As the crowd gasps in horror at her acne-ridden face, she looks at him with betrayal, but he stands firm, having promised he would be right there with her [citation:6].
Analysis: Is Episode 1 Actually "Good"?
Looking at reviews from 2015 versus 2024, opinions on the pilot are split, but generally positive.
- The Pros: The pacing is lightning fast. Unlike modern dramas that take 4 episodes to set up the plot, Perfect Match destroys the heroine's life, sends her to the countryside, and introduces the love interest within 50 minutes. Mook Worranit is praised for her ability to act through heavy facial prosthetics—you can see the pain in her eyes even when her face is covered in boils [citation:5].
- The Cons: Some viewers find the initial premise "dumb." As one reviewer on MyDramaList noted, "Plastic surgery on your cheeks, who does that?" [citation:10]. The trigger for the plot feels flimsy for 2024 standards, where body positivity is more mainstream. Additionally, the heavy makeup for the acne is... intense. It was 2015, so the prosthetic work is good for TV, but it can be jarring if you are used to HD streaming [citation:3][citation:5].
